Persuasion is Jane Austen's last completed novel. She began it soon after she had finished Emma, completing it in August 1816. She died, aged 41, in 1817; Persuasion was published in December that year (but dated 1818).\r\n\r\nPersuasion is linked to Northanger Abbey not only by the fact that the two books were originally bound up in one volume and published together, but also because both stories are set partly in Bath, a fashionable city with which Austen was well acquainted, having lived there from 1801 to 1805.\r\n\r\nBesides the theme of persuasion, the novel evokes other topics, such as the Royal Navy, in which two of Jane Austen's brothers ultimately rose to the rank of admiral.\r\n\r\nAs in Northanger Abbey, the superficial social life of Bath-well known to Austen, who spent several relatively unhappy and unproductive years there-is portrayed extensively and serves as a setting for the second half of the book.\r\n\r\nIn many respects Persuasion marks a break with Austen's previous works, both in the more biting, even irritable satire directed at some of the novel's characters and in the regretful, resigned outlook of its otherwise admirable heroine, Anne Elliot, in the first part of the story.\r\n\r\nAgainst this is set the energy and appeal of the Royal Navy, which symbolises for Anne and the reader the possibility of a more outgoing, engaged, and fulfilling life, and it is this worldview which triumphs for the most part at the end of the novel.","brand":"Order On Door","offers":[{"title":"Default Title","offer_id":49833084453179,"sku":null,"price":700.0,"currency_code":"PKR","in_stock":true}],"thumbnail_url":"\/\/cdn.shopify.com\/s\/files\/1\/0912\/2096\/7739\/files\/31-2.png?v=1735135351"},{"product_id":"romancing-mister-bridgerton-by-julia-quinn-bridgertons-4","title":"Romancing Mister Bridgerton by Julia Quinn (Bridgertons #4)","description":"\u003ch1\u003eRomancing Mister Bridgerton by Julia Quinn (Bridgertons #4):\u003c\/h1\u003e\r\nEveryone knows that Colin Bridgerton is the most charming man in London.\r\n\r\nPenelope Featherington has secretly adored her best friend's brother for...well, it feels like forever.\r\n\r\nAfter half a lifetime of watching Colin Bridgerton from afar, she thinks she knows everything about him,\r\n\r\nuntil she stumbles across his deepest secret...and fears she doesn't know him at all.\r\n\r\nColin Bridgerton is tired of being thought nothing but an empty-headed charmer,\r\n\r\ntired of everyone's preoccupation with the notorious gossip columnist Lady Whistledown, who can't seem to publish an edition without mentioning him in the first paragraph. The history text books in the country have been woefully distorted for political ends. In this book, he has critiqued and provided the corrections for 66 text books being taught in the Social Studies, Pakistan Studies and History disciplines to students from grades 1 to 14. It’s indeed a courageous effort that unfortunately went unnoticed in his time. But then again, according to Aziz, he wrote this for posterity after all.","brand":"Order On Door","offers":[{"title":"Default Title","offer_id":49833162244411,"sku":null,"price":1399.0,"currency_code":"PKR","in_stock":true}],"thumbnail_url":"\/\/cdn.shopify.com\/s\/files\/1\/0912\/2096\/7739\/files\/17-2_0c12abe3-ac95-4244-b454-6d1fc857d897.png?v=1735137366"},{"product_id":"the-seven-husbands-of-evelyn-hugo-taylor-jenkins-rei","title":"The Seven Husbands of Evelyn Hugo - Taylor Jenkins Rei","description":"Aging and reclusive Hollywood movie icon Evelyn Hugo is finally ready to tell the truth about her glamorous and scandalous life.
